Update on da G..props to German
Well, German called me yesterday to let me know muh baby was ready....
I ended replacing the clutch since it was pretty worn out. Went with German's suggestion and had a Luk clutch installed (didn't want to go overboard with just a NA engine) and this is slightly a better material than the stock clutch.
Also, had the flywheel resurfaced, new clutch arm, and new slave cylinder.
I must say that I'm having to relearn the clutch...it's soft as butter but not mushy; feels like I'm driving a subaru now ..will be getting the steel braided line installed so I'll see if there is a difference.
So far, I def like the turnout and I have NO clutch shutter at all...no even when I turn it on..unlike even when it was new it still made some noise when starting/turning off the engine.
I must def give props to German...not only did he take time on Sunday to go open the shop to get the car inside (since I had it towed) and had it ready by Wed (even with ordering the parts). He followed up with me and even made sure I was coo with the parts he was using, etc.
I spent about $640 parts/flywheel resurfacing and roughly about $500 for the labor (a lot less than the stealership would have raped me with)
